<h3>
What is the Perimeter of a Rectangle?</h3>
Perimeter of rectangle = 2(length + width)
Given the following:
Let x represent the width of the rectangle
Width of the rectangle = x
Length of the rectangle = 4x + 6
Perimeter of rectangle = 42 units
Therefore, we would write the following equation to find x based on the formula for finding the perimeter of a rectangle:
2(4x + 6 + x) = 42
2(5x + 6) = 42
10x + 12 = 42
10x = 42 - 12
10x = 30
10x/10 = 30/10
x = 3
The width (x) = 3.
Length of the rectangle = 4(3) + 6
Length of the rectangle = 18 unit.
